Planning appeal decision
Parade Mansions, 104 Coldharbour Lane, LONDON, SE5 9PZ
Without planning permission: The erection of dormer roof extension across the front and rear slopes of the existing original ridge and gable ended roof that is located in the principal roof slope of the premises that faces onto Kenbury Street (the unauthorised dormer roof extension) and

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- The effect of the development on the character and appearance of the area, including the host building
- The living conditions of the occupants of the flat, having particular regard to its floor to ceiling height, amenity space, outlook and daylight, and provision of recycling, refuse and cycle storage facilities
- Parking and highway congestion in the area
What decided it
The significant harm to the character and appearance of the area caused by the crude and incongruous dormer extensions, combined with the failure to provide adequate amenity space, waste facilities and cycle storage, outweighed any benefits of providing additional housing.
